A Study to Evaluate the Effect of IV ACHN-490 Injection on the QT/QTc Interval in Healthy Volunteers
A Randomized, Double-Blind, Placebo and Positive-Controlled, Crossover Study to Evaluate the Effect of IV ACHN-490 Injection on the QT/QTc Interval in Healthy Volunteers
Sponsor: Achaogen, Inc.
A PHASE1 clinical study on Cardiac Effects in Normal Healthy Volunteers, this trial is completed. The trial is conducted by Achaogen, Inc. and has accumulated 6 data snapshots since 2011. Cardiovascular trials of this type often inform treatment guidelines for long-term patient management.
